Golden State Warriors' Klay Thompson participates in first full practice since ACL and Achilles injuries

5:31 PM

Klay Thompson, the Warriors' swingman, practiced for the first time since tearing his left and right knees in the NBA finals.

Thompson said it was exciting. It's a blessing to be playing basketball and running up and down the court, it makes coming to work easy. I have to stay patient because I can be too eager to play, but I'm just incredibly grateful to be out there. It's hard to put into words how grateful I am to be playing basketball again, because the work the training staff and I have done over the last two years is really paying off.

Thompson, who was cleared for 5-on-5 work with Warriors support staff last week, has been in great spirits as he nears his return to the floor. Steve Kerr said Tuesday that no return date has been set for Thompson and that they want him to build up his strength and endurance after being off the floor for so long.

"We don't have a target date," Kerr said. We have a number of weeks ahead of us for certain where we're going to play it out, keep letting him scrimmage as often as possible so that he'll build that endurance." We don't have a target date right now, but I think within a few weeks we'll be able to get one.

Thompson seems content to continue working on his rehabilitation and let his body tell him when he'll be ready to play again, in consultation with the Warriors' medical staff. He knows that he'll be on a minutes restriction whenever he does return, but he also knows that he'll be joining a team that has exceeded expectations and is riding a league-best 15-2 record into Wednesday's game against the Philadelphia 76ers.
